    Hello again...
    Well now I just searched the net and found an article that described why not to make a blog at blogger (and all the other free ones).
    So i think I'll check out wordpress and maybe buy a domain for it.

    The problem was.. that if i write a very popular blog and it is hosted somewhere else but my own domain,. Then if the host closed down the service i would loose my blog. I would then have to start over at a new place.
    all the links around the net that would be pointing to my blog would be wearth nothing. I would have to start all over to earn visitors and so on..

    It got me wondering if it was bette to buy a domain and install wordpress.

    What do you think about that?

    I use different blogs on blogger.com for different subjects that i like to write about. I also run my own wordpress blogs.

    wordpress blogs give you a lot of advantages over other blogs - but when your just starting out - and you aren't sure if you are going to build up a habit of blogging - then its best to start free.

    You can always import a blogger blog into wordpress anyway...

    blogger blogs do get ranked, indexed, build page rank and alexa ranks...
